    Lauren G.

    Loved this place so much I came back twice in one day! Their frozen margaritas were excellent and $9 for 12oz, $17 for $24oz and $42 for a pitcher which ended up being about three large cups worth. The bartenders are super friendly and nice. I also got nachos which had a great sauce on them and we sat outside where there were lawn games and a good variety of seating as well as a second bar. This place was great and came at a reasonable price, I would definitely recommend!

    Matthew G.

    The space at Mama's is super fun and inviting--definitely gives off a cool, laid-back Miami vibe. The frozen margaritas are the star of the show. I tried the passion fruit, strawberry, and piña colada flavors and honestly couldn't choose a favorite... so I got all three. No regrets. We also ordered the chicken nachos, which unfortunately missed the mark. They came out lukewarm with unmelted cheese, and the ratio was way off--about 80% chips to 20% chicken and cheese. Definitely a letdown I wanted my money back. The service was quick and friendly. They do have some solid lunch specials on the menu but based on the nachos, I'd probably stick to drinks next time. Overall: come for the margaritas, stay for the vibes, but maybe skip the nachos.

    Jessica G.

    You had me at $8 margaritas. My friends and I were in Wynwood and were looking for something delicious to drink after walking around the area. We heard the music from outside, loved the bright colorful outdoor (and their margarita sign on the side of the shop), and were lured inside. Ordering at the bar was quick and easy. We flagged down a bartender and ordered our frozen margaritas along with a couple of waters. It was midday but the music was playing and people were already dancing - such a vibe! I saw that they had a modern day jukebox so you could even "request" a song (by paying for it). It's too bad we couldn't stay longer, but we took our margaritas to enjoy at the food market across the street. Those margaritas are a creeper though. They taste really good but if you finish the whole thing, you'll definitely feel at least a small buzz.
